Building Strength
Building muscle strength plays a key role in supporting and stabilizing joints, thereby reducing the risk of injuries. Strong muscles enhance your athletic performance by providing increased power and resilience during physical activities. Yoga poses, such as downward-facing dog, target key areas, including shoulders, hamstrings, and calves, aiding in muscle recovery and strength development. Poses such as the seated-forward bend engage the entire posterior chain, including the spine and shoulders, promoting overall strength and flexibility.
Regular practice of the plank pose enhances arm and shoulder strength, contributing to improved upper-body endurance and stability, especially after an acl surgery in Singapore. This pose engages core muscles and legs, thereby enhancing balance and coordination. For those aiming to boost lower body endurance, incorporating the boat pose into their routine can effectively strengthen thighs and hips. These yoga poses not only build muscle strength but contribute to overall physical fitness and wellness.
Enhancing Flexibility
By extending muscles and joints, online yoga classes help you become more flexible, which can reduce issues of falling and sustaining injuries. In the comfort of your home or any quiet place, you can assume the butterfly pose. This pose opens the hips and stretches the inner thighs. You will first sit down, holding your feet with your hands, then press your feet toward the floor. You may try the pigeon pose, which stretches the hips and glutes while opening the chest and shoulders.
Another posture to practice is the triangle pose, which flexes the legs, hips, and spine while engaging the core to keep you flexible. The lizard posture lengthens the hip flexors, groin, and hamstrings, helping you move your hips more freely. To stretch better during this yoga position, lower your hips closer to the ground while gently pressing your front knee outward.
Reducing Pain
Yoga may provide effective pain management by gently moving and stretching the body to release muscle tension. The bridge pose opens the chest and relieves spinal tension, making it beneficial for alleviating lower back pain. For discomfort in the back, hips, and shoulders, practicing the child’s pose can specifically target these areas and reduce soreness.
During the supine twist, lying on your back and twisting from side to side helps to release tension in the spine and address lower back discomfort. Downward-facing dog distributes weight evenly across the arms, offering relief from wrist pain. To reduce swelling and discomfort in the legs and knees, practicing the legs-up-the-wall pose can be effective. These yoga poses are tailored to address specific areas of discomfort and promote overall pain relief and relaxation.
Promoting Relaxation
Restorative yoga incorporates gentle poses designed to bring tranquility to both body and mind. The child’s pose stretches the back, hips, and thighs, promoting a sense of ease and relaxation. The supported forward fold helps release tension in the torso, fostering a composed state of being. For alleviating pressure in the spine and lower back, practicing the reclining twist effectively elongates these muscles.
During the corpse pose, lying still and focusing on deep breathing helps alleviate mental stress and promote relaxation. Spending several minutes in various resting poses enhances the benefits of relaxation, aided by props such as blankets or blocks for added comfort and duration. Creating a serene environment with minimal distractions allows for an increased focus on yoga postures and enhances overall relaxation.
